Acronis True Image 8

Easy to use disk imaging

Disk imaging is only slightly more appealing than watching paint dry, so you might as well get a tool that's easy to use.

True Image 8 has a wizard-driven interface that guides you effortlessly through the process. As well as standard imaging to tape, hard disks, network drives or removable media (CD or DVD), it supports scheduled incremental additions to full images.

Dedicated wizards are provided for all tasks, and you can work normally while the image is created. You can also create a bootable rescue CD for restoring images if your hard disk becomes corrupted.

It's simple to use and sensibly priced, and should be part of every PC owner's software toolkit.
